The antibacterial gene isolated from the common cutworm. Spotoptera litura showed high degree of homologies in its nucleotide sequence to those of the cecropin genes from Hyalophora cecropia, implying that it may encode the antibacterial peptide. In this experiment, the antibacterial gene from S. litura was subcloned to the expression vector pGEX-1λT and overexpressed in BL21. The antibacterial gene is composed of total 114 nucleotides which encodes the relatively small peptide of 37 amino acid residues. This gene was designed to make a fusion protein with glutathione-S-transferase in response to the addition of IPTG. The total proteins from the cell extract were separated by SDS-PAGE and the overexpressed fusion protein was detected at the right positon in terms of its molecular weight. The fusion protein was also purified by use f the affinity column chromatography technique with the resin in which glutathione was cross-linked to 4% agarose bead.

Serum albumin은 혈청 단백질 중 50-60%를 차지한다. 알부민은 순환계 내에서 삼투압을 유지시켜 세포내외의 체액을 유지 및 지용성 물질의 이동에 관여한다. 신사구체와 기저막의 투과성이 증가하거나 세뇨관의 흡수감소 등으로 단백질의 요배설량이 하루에 150mmg 이상되는 단백뇨는 신장내의 병변이 있음을 나타내는 중요한 지표이다. 이러한 단백뇨는 크게 사구체성 단백뇨, 세뇨관성 단백뇨, 혼합성 단백뇨로 나눌수 있는데 이중 사구체 기저막의 손상으로 발생되는 사구체성 단백뇨는 알부민과 같은 고분자량의 단백질이 소변 내로 배설되는 현상이다. 일반적으로 알부민이 정상치 이상으로 소변을 통하여 배설되는 것을 'microalbuminuria'라고 하며 당뇨병으로 인한 신장병변을 예견하는데 중요한 지표로 알려져 있다. Microalbuminuria는 방사 면역확산법, 방사성 면역측정법, 면역혼탁측정법, 비탁측정법, 효소결합면역측정법(ELISA) 등으로 겸출할 수 있으나 최근에는 안전하면서도 민감도가 높고 측정이 용이한 방법인 ELISA를 이용한 면역분석방법이 많이 사용되고 있다. 면역특이성이 떨어지는 다세포군 항체를 사용한 방법의 문제점을 극복하기 위해서 세포융합기술을 이용한 단세포군항체를 생산하는 세포주를 개발하였고 그 특성을 규명하였다. 따라서 본 연구에서 세포융합기술을 도입하여 개발된 인간혈청 알부민에 대한 단세포군항체는 glycohemoglobin에 대한 단세포군항체와 더불어 당뇨병의 진행 정도를 진단할 수 있는 키트의 원료로 사용될 수 있다.

In this paper, the effect of shot peening on the fatigue characteristics have been investigated. Two types of specimens were used to obtain the experimental results. One type of specimen was made by machining and heat-treating SCM415 steel. The other type of specimen was made by machining, heat-treating, and shot peening SCM415 steel. The hydraulic testing machine was used to do the fatigue test (R=0.1, 10Hz). The experimental results show that the fatigue life and strength of shot peened gear were largely improved compared with the unpeened gear.

Study on Method of Sperm Aspiration and Injection into an Oocyte in Intracytoplasmic Sperm Injection(ICSI) Immobilization of spermatozoa prior to intracytoplasmic sperm iniection(ICSI) sometimes results in crooked tail and this makes it difficult to aspirate sperm into an injection pipette tail first. Head-first sperm aspiration into an injection pipette avoid this problem due to the bigger size of the sperm head. The effect of head or tail-first sperm injection into an oocyte on fertilization cleavage, percentage of grade I embryos and development to blastocyst stage in ICSI program has been studied. A single living immobilized spermatozoa from oligoasthenozoospermic patient was injected into an oocyte head-first or tail-first according to the treatment. Eighteen hours after microinjection, oocytes ware inspected for survival and fertilization Fertilized oocytes with two pronuclei were cultured in 30μl drop of mHTF supplemented with 10% heat-inactivated follicular fluid(FF) at 37℃. On day 2. embryo transfer was performed with cleaved embryos. The remaining 2-8 cell stage embryos were co-cultured with BRL cells in mHTF + 10% FF for 72 hours and the developmental stage was observed. The data were analyzed by Analysis of Variance. A total of 164 oocytes from 36 cycles were assigned to earth treatment and ICSI was performed(88 head-first, tail-first). The rates of normal fertilization were 81.8% and 76.3% for head-first and tail-first, respectively. Of the fertilized oocytes, the percentage of cleaved embryos and the percentage of grade 1 embryo among cleaved embryos were 88.9% and 68.8%, 93.1% and 74.1% for head-first and tail-first, respectively. Of the 2-8 cell embryos cultured, 44.4%(16/36) and 50.0%(10/20) for head first and tail first, respectively developed to blastocyst stage. There were no differences in fertilization, cleavage, rates of grade 1 embryos, and development to blastocyst stage. In conclusion, head-first or tail-first sperm injection into an oocyte in ICSI program does not affect fertilization and subsequent embryo development to blastocyst stage in vitro.

From the panax ginseng chloroplast, the psbE and psbF genes, encoding the α- and β-subunits of cytochrome b-559 of the photosystem Ⅱ reaction center, respectively, were cloned and characterized. The psbE and psbF genes were composed of 252 and 117 nucleotides, respectively. The deduced amino acid sequence of the α-subunit showed 95%, 93%, and 91% homology to monocots, dicots, and liverwort, respectively, whereas the β-subunit showed approximately 98% to 95% homology to the same species. Southern blot analysis revealed that a single copy of the psbEF gene exists in the chloroplast plastid. Northern blot analysis indicated that the psbE and psbF genes are cotranscribed as a polycistron.

The cDNA clone encoding the antibacterial peptide (SL-1) was isolated from the fat body of the common cutworm, Spodoptera litura, immunized with E. coli K12. The primary structure analysis revealed that its deduced amino acid sequence showed the characteristics of the cecropin family antibacterial peptides and that the amino acid residues highly conserved in the antibacterial peptides from moths and flies were also conserved, implying that SL-1 was a cecropin-like, and especially cecropin B-like, peptide. The predicted secondary structure of the mature SL-1 consists of three domain: (i) an amphiphilic α-helical domain (Ile-4 to Gly-18); (ii) the hinge region (Gly-23 and Pro-24); and (iii) a hydrophobic domain (Ala-25 to Ile-38).

E. coli K12로 면역시킨 배추흰나비 유충의 지방체로부터 항균 펩티드와 유사한 단백질을 암호하는 3종류의 cDNA를 부분적으로 클로닝하였다. 이들 유전자의 염기서열은 서로 매우 유사하였으며 일차구조 분석 결과 연역된 아미노산 서열은 cecropin류의 항균단백질의 특성을 나타내었다. 그리고, 나방류와 파리류에서 밝혀진 항균단백질에서 잘 보존된 모든 아미노산이 새로이 클로닝된 단백질들에서도 모두 잘 보존되어 있음이 확인되었다. Three cDNA clones encoding the partial sequence of the antimicrobial factor-like peptide were isolated from the fat body of the cabbageworm, Artogeia rapae immunized with E. coli K12. Nucleotide sequences of three cloned genes have a high degree of homology one another. The primary structure analysis revealed that their deduced amino acid sequences showed the characteristics of the cecropin family antibacterial peptides and that the amino acid residues which are highly conserved in the antibacterial peptides from moths and flies are also conserved in butterfly, implying that these clones are encoding the antibacterial peptides.
